    Water Street Antiques & Interiors specializes in wood furniture. Real wood... no MDF, plywood, or…read moreveneers. The designs are timeless and classic. The furniture includes new and reclaimed antique wood furniture and European and Colonial antiques. They have two locations. This shop is in Sutter Creek, CA, right on Main Street aka Old Route 49. They are located across from the City Hall. The shop is gorgeously curated and staged. Beautiful, quality pieces. Impressively large showroom. Pricing is not expensive but not cheap either. They even have home decor and textile tablecloths for purchase. Walking through here makes me want to redecorate my house. They have glass cabinets, sideboards, night stand, lamps, dining tables and chairs, antiques (over 100 years old), vintage pieces (not quite over 100 years old but creeping up there in age)... plus so much more. The dining and living pieces have a style vibe of modern farmhouse, California coastal, and English country manor. All stunning. I loved the new handcrafted cotton tablecloths. Beautiful quality, They were thick,soft cotton with vibrant colors in various patterns, some bold and others subtle. The antiques they had were unique, there were these two wooden spice boxes from the 1890s that intrigued me. One is Czech with tiny enamel knobs and name plates, the other seems to have German based words with metal knobs and plates. Plus there was an antique wood carved animal butler (circa 1900s) near the front door that caught my eye. It stands near 5 feet tall (with its base), brightly painted colors, adorable facial expression and outfit.
